Rybak Vladimir Vasilievich - an active public and party leader, politician, who acted not only in Ukraine but also in Russia. Known as chairman of the Party of Regions. Later for two years he was the Chairman of the Verkhovna Rada of Ukraine.

In 1961, Vladimir Rybak, having passed school exams, entered the construction college of the city of Yasinovataya, which he graduated in 1963. And after two years he goes to serve in the army. The young man finds himself in the Moscow District, which will subsequently be remembered with warmth and respect.
In 1968, immediately after returning from the Soviet Army, Vladimir Vasilievich Rybak entered Donetsk State University, choosing an economic department. He studied successfully, and five years later graduated from the named faculty.
Start of work
Rybak Vladimir Vasilievich, whose biography is full of bright events, began his career at the time when he had just come from the army and entered the university. He tried to combine at that time his studies and work in the construction department No. 565 of the city of Donetsk.
And already in the fifth year of Donetsk University, he was appointed head of the technical department, which belonged to the eighth department. In this position, he worked for two years. At the end of 1975, he was transferred as chief engineer of the first construction department, and at the beginning of the next year he began his career in the fifth department of the Santekhelektromontazh trust.
But soon he changes not only his place of work, but also his position. So, in July 1976, Vladimir Vasilievich Rybak transferred to the position of deputy head of the production department of special column No. 2 of the Donetsk Regional Agricultural Construction Committee.
Political activity
Since the beginning of 1976, Rybak V.V. becomes not only an active member of the Communist Party, but is also appointed the head of the party commission of one of the district departments of Donetsk. For four years of work, Vladimir Vasilievich proved himself to be a responsible and professional worker. This contributed to the fact that he was soon sent to study at the Higher Party School under the Central Committee of the Communist Party of Ukraine. This allowed him to further advance along the party line.
After that, Vladimir Vasilievich Rybak was able to advance through the ranks and began to occupy higher and prestigious posts. So, he was immediately appointed instructor of the regional party committee. And exactly one year later he becomes secretary of the Kiev regional organization of the city of Donetsk. The work fascinated him so much that in this position he stayed for five years. And only in 1988, a new appointment - the head of the Kiev district council.
In the same 1988, he begins to work in the district executive committee, which he soon heads. And only in 1992, Vladimir Vasilievich became the deputy head of the executive committee of the Donetsk city council.
In 1993, Vladimir Vasilyevich was appointed mayor of a large and beautiful Donetsk. And at the same time, he becomes the chairman of the local council of the developing metropolis. He was the head of Donetsk until the middle of spring 2002. At the same time, he combined work with the activities of a deputy of the regional council. In 1994, Vladimir Vasilievich was elected deputy chairman of the regional council. This allowed him to become one of the founders of the Party of Regions, which was created in 1997. This helped Vladimir Rybak not only participate in the election campaign, but also get into the Verkhovna Rada of Ukraine. Since 2003, he heads the party cell in Donetsk.
Since 2006, Vladimir Rybak has been appointed Deputy Prime Minister in the government. But in 2014, when Yanukovych was removed from power, Vladimir Vasilyevich filed a letter of resignation, which was accepted and approved by a majority of votes. Scientific activity
Not only politics was of interest to Vladimir Vasilievich. So, he was actively engaged in science, and he wrote and published more than thirty printed works. Among them there are textbooks, teaching aids, monographs and journalistic books. Since 2001, Rybak is a doctor of economic sciences.
Rybak Vladimir Vasilievich: family
It is known that the former politician is married. His wife, Albina Ivanovna, worked as an economist. But besides this, she is also the president of the charity foundation. In this happy union two children appeared: Alexander and Natalya. The son also followed in his father's footsteps and is a popular politician in Kiev. The daughter chose a job in the banking sector.
